Immigrants from Armenia vs Mexican No Schooling Completed Correlation Chart
The statistical analysis conducted on geographies consisting of 97,592,780 people shows a mild positive correlation between the proportion of Immigrants from Armenia and percentage of population with no schooling in the United States with a correlation coefficient (R) of 0.306 and weighted average of 3.3%. Similarly, the statistical analysis conducted on geographies consisting of 549,296,204 people shows a very strong positive correlation between the proportion of Mexicans and percentage of population with no schooling in the United States with a correlation coefficient (R) of 0.861 and weighted average of 3.3%, a difference of 1.5%.
